Attending the Amber Clinic

Our care is consultant led with specialist midwifery support. There is access to infant feeding guidance from the specialist infant feeding team. At your first appointment, you will meet with a specialist nurse or consultant doctor. 

Our clinic is currently run on Wednesdays in the Maternity Ultrasound Department.

The clinic is run by 2 Consultants - Dr N. Khanem and Dr M. Fawzy - alongside Midwife T. Wade.

We will discuss what we can do to help reduce the risk of you going into premature labour. We will work with you to make a care plan, that includes investigation and management options.

Initial appointments occur between 16 to 18 weeks.

What should I bring to my first appointment?

Please bring:

  • your handheld notes with you if you have them - staff will ask you lots of questions about any previous pregnancies, and your medical history
  • a urine sample - this will save time at your appointment

If you are not able to bring a urine sample with you, you can do this at the clinic.

It is important that this is a urine sample from the middle of the stream of urine to reduce the risk of an incorrect result.

The team in the clinic can advise you how to do this. Please phone us if you need advice before you attend your appointment.
